WAC LIGHTING Supports the Dana-Farber Marathon Challenge Team To Support Cancer Research
2.26.10 | Garden City, NY | To help fund cancer research, WAC Lighting President Shelley Wang has announced that the company is supporting the Dana-Farber Marathon Challenge Team in the 2010 Boston Marathon. WAC Lighting is a leading manufacturer and designer of track, recessed, undercabinet, monorail and decorative lighting.
WAC Lighting's Sponsorship will support Lauren Norton, who is a member of the Marathon Team and an employee of CSN Stores, a fast-growing, privately-held company offering customers the best online shopping available for home and office goods. CSN Stores includes more than 200 online niche shops offering a huge selection of products ranging from lighting, barstools and bedroom sets to grills, greenhouses and gaming equipment.
